Emerald
Moss type: MossThis green moss is commonly found blanketing small areas In heathlands, On rotten logs, and In damp forests.
It is short, growing up to 2 inches (5 cm) tall. It forms in large clumps and they overwhelm an area rapidly, and is overwhelmingly flimsy.
When mature, emerald kidney-shaped capsules grow at the end of long, lime green sporophytes, eventually opening up during the early winter to release dozens of spores; it can cause severe allergic reactions.
It is suitable for creating flexible, durable textiles
